Devon Open Studios is the annual flagship event of the Devon Artist Network, when its members open their doors to the public.

The network includes potters, jewellery makers, wood workers, needle workers and many other creatives, as well as painters.

Among those to take part this year will be Axminster artist Zee Jones.

Born in London in 1955, Zee studied Social Sciences at Middlesex Polytechnic. In 2009, she attended Somerset College of Art and Technology for a year long art course.

Following a life long career as a social care professional, Zee is now based in Devon and concentrates her time drawing and painting.

Influenced by 20th century modernists, her work which will be displayed during her open studio has been described as confident, strong with a compelling use of structure and colour.

Others to take part in this year's Devon Open Studios include Hesta Singlewood, Alex Boon and Anna Brewster who have teamed up to exhibit their interpretations of nature along the Jurassic Coast at the Umborne Bridge Studio in Colyton.

You can find the studio at Unit 1, Dolphin Street, Colyton (EX24 6LU), just a short walk from the tram stop and local shops.

Opening hours are 10am to 4pm every day from September 11 to 26. Accessible with ramp and following COVID-safe guidelines, parking available on site.

Seaton artist Julie Roberston will also be taking part in Devon Open Studios again this year.

Julie has now been at her uniquely named Kamikaze Tortoise Studio in Rogers Way, Seaton, for two years.

During her open studio she will be displaying her latest colourful work, as well as selling cards and giftware from just £2.50 upwards, serving cream teas and holding demonstrations.

Julie also produces sculptural pieces which have been shown at Sousouwest Gallery in Symondsbury, near Bridport, and online with The South West Academy.
